Explain arterial continuous mummer?
Arterial Continuous Mummer : These originate in constricted arteries as in carotid or femoral artery obstruction (Mummer are louder in systole, often only systolic) or in non-constricted arteries as in patients with large systemic lo pulmonary arterial collaterals in TOF with pulmonary atresia. Mammary souffle is an innocent murmur heard during late pregnancy and puerperium. It is typically louder in systole.
